Sometimes it may happen, if you limit port-ranges ("SockBindRand yes" helps there) the proxy is allowed to use, but in the config bellow are no port limits, so this is not the reason for... OK. The proxy trys to connect (for data-xfer) the IP+port of the ftp-server to a IP and port the ftp-server said to the proxy and and gets a connection refused. Does the host use any IP filter (i.e. the SuSEpersonal-firewall) ? Is masquerading used between the proxy and 192.168.1.12? Which ftp-server is running on 192.168.1.12? > our ftp-proxy has been working well for weeks. > But soemtimes it keeps sending messages like the following to our syslog: > > Apr 11 16:26:40 hostname ftp-child[10250]: TECH-ERR can't connect > Cli-Data for 192.168.1.12 (errno=111 [Connection refused]) > > Could anyone please tell us what this means? Do we have a configuration > problem? > > We are using version 1.8 of proxy-suite on SuSE 7.2 > Here's our config file: > > AllowMagicUser yes > AllowTransProxy yes > DestinationTransferMode passive > Group nogroup > Listen <internal adress> > LogDestination daemon > LogLevel INF > PortResetsPasv yes > ServerRoot /chroot/ftp-proxy > ServerType standalone > User ftpproxy > UseMagicChar @ > > Any help would be greatly appreciated.
